Softball Preview: Valley Central Vikings vs. Washingtonville Wizards
Valley Central has gone a perfect 10-0 against Washingtonville recently and they'll look to pad the win column further on Wednesday. The Vikings will host the Wizards at 7:00 p.m. Valley Central is strutting in with some hitting muscle as they've averaged 7.2 runs per game this season.
Valley Central's pitching crew heads into the matchup hoping to repeat the dominance they displayed on Tuesday. They put the hurt on Monticello with a sharp 18-0 win. The victory continues a trend for the Vikings in their matchups with the Panthers: they've now won five in a row.

Kori Gesiselhart made a splash while hitting and pitching. On the mound, she didn't allow a single earned run and allowed only one hit while striking out 14 over six innings pitched. Those 14 strikeouts gave her a new career-high. She was also big at the plate, going 2-for-3 with one run, one double, and one RBI. That RBI was her first of the season.
In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Mackenzie Hinspeter, who went 3-for-5 with three runs, four RBI, and two doubles. Those four RBI gave her a new career-high. Adrianna Ferraro was another key player, going 3-for-4 with four runs.
Valley Central was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.488. That's the best batting average they've posted all season.
Meanwhile, Washingtonville was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their fourth straight defeat. They lost 9-2 to Minisink Valley.
Washingtonville's loss dropped their record down to 1-15. As for Valley Central, their win bumped their record up to 9-6.
Everything went Valley Central's way against Washingtonville in their previous matchup back in April, as Valley Central made off with an 18-6 victory. Do the Vikings have another victory up their sleeve, or will the Wizards tur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
